The Tropics return to the islands for a five-game home stand beginning with a three-game series against the San Fernando Bears. Hawaii has a 3-1 season series lead.



Game 1- The Tropics offense hits three homers and their pitching shuts out the Bears offense for a series opening win. Adhyapayana Mehta was 2 for 4 with a solo homer and a triple. He scored two runs and drove in a run. Shafiq Zahir was 2 for 4 with a three-run homer and a double. He scored a run and drove in four runs. Al Garrett was 2 for 3 with a solo homer, two runs scored and an RBI.

On the mound, Austin George pitched seven innings allowing just five hits with a walk and six Ks. He gets the win to improve to 4-7 with a 4.14 ERA. Juan Martinez threw 1 2/3 innings of relief with a walk and two Ks.



Hawaii wins 6-0.



Game 2- The Bears score two runs in the top of the 9th to steal a game from Hawaii and even the series 1-1. Hawaii reliever Juan Cerda couldn’t hold the lead as he gave up two runs on two hits with a K. He falls to 3-5 with a 4.50 ERA.

Semih Gurani made the start pitching 5 1/3 innings allowing three runs (two earned) on six hts and a walk. He fanned four batters in the no decision. Jesus Rios threw an inning with a K. Dominic Thompson threw 1 1/3 innings with a walk.

Al Garrett was 1 for 3 with a double, a walk and a run scored. Thomas Kramer was 1 for 4 with a run scored and an RBI.



San Fernando wins 5-3.



Game 3- The San Fernando Bears take advantage of two Tommy Kramer errors and get a series win. Kramer booted a grounder in the 3rd inning that allowed two runners to score. He booted another grounder in the 9th in an exact replay.

Kramer said, “It was two routine grounders, and I just took them too easy. My fault.”

Terry Hansen was the victim of the Kramer error. Hansen threw 3 1/3 innings allowing seven runs (five earned) on eight hits and two walks. He struck out five in the loss and falls to 7-6 with a 4.53 ERA. Alberto Castaneda got the situation under control with 2 2/3 solid innings. He allowed just a hit while fanning three batters. Juan Martinez followed that up with a clean inning. Angel Hernandez then fired 1 2/3 clean innings and struck out four of the five batters he faced.

Pedro Huerta was 2 for 4 with a stolen base, two runs scored and an RBI. Shafiq Zahir was 2 for 4 with a solo homer, a run scored and two ribbies. Tommy Kramer was 2 for 4 with a double and an RBI.



San Fernando wins 7-5.



The Bears win the series 2-1.



GM Jim Walker said, “The Pacific is a buzz saw this season. It’s more difficult to dominate teams.”
